    Chilancho Vihar (monastery) is situated on the eastern side of Kirtipur. It has its own charms with unique architecture and beautiful artwork. In the Newar language, the word Chilan means immortal and the word Cho means Hill. Therefore, its literal meaning is the immortal god situated on the hill.
